    Saints sign LB Simmons
    By Sports Network
    The Sports Network

    NEW ORLEANS, La. --The New Orleans Saints signed linebacker Brian Simmons to a three-year contract on Tuesday.

    The 6-foot-3, 240-pound Simmons was limited to 11 games with the Cincinnati Bengals last season because of a neck strain, but he still tallied 78 tackles and a pair of interceptions.

    The 10-year veteran had 102 stops in 2005, along with four forced fumbles, four sacks and a pair of interceptions.

    Simmons was a No. 1 pick by the Bengals in 1998 out of North Carolina and appeared in 121 career games, with 118 starts for Cincinnati. He has amassed 11 interceptions, 23 sacks and eight fumble recoveries during his career.
